Description
2-Chloro-1,6-Naphthyridine is a versatile halogenated heterocyclic building block of significant importance in advanced organic synthesis. Its core value lies in serving as a key intermediate for constructing complex molecular architectures, particularly in pharmaceutical research and development. This compound is primarily needed by R&D chemists and process development scientists in the pharmaceutical, agrochemical, and material science industries for creating novel active ingredients and functional molecules.
Application
- Pharmaceutical Intermediate: A crucial precursor in the synthesis of potential drug candidates, especially kinase inhibitors and other biologically active naphthyridine derivatives.
- Agrochemical Research: Used in the development of new herbicides, fungicides, and pesticides where the naphthyridine scaffold imparts specific biological activity.
- Ligand Synthesis: Serves as a starting material for creating novel chelating ligands used in catalysis and metal-organic frameworks (MOFs).
- Material Science: Employed in the research of organic electronic materials, such as semiconductors and light-emitting compounds, due to its electron-deficient aromatic system.
- Cross-Coupling Reactions: The chloro substituent makes it an excellent substrate for palladium-catalyzed reactions like Suzuki, Negishi, and Buchwald-Hartwig aminations for carbon-carbon and carbon-heteroatom bond formation.
- Chemical Biology Probes: Utilized in the design and synthesis of molecular probes for studying enzyme function and cellular processes.
Basic Information
| Product Name | 2-Chloro-1,6-Naphthyridine |
| CAS No. | 23616-33-3 |
| Molecular Formula | C8H5ClN2 |
| Molecular Weight | 164.59 g/mol |
| Synonyms | 2-Chloro-1,6-naphthyridine; 1,6-Naphthyridine, 2-chloro-; 2-Chloro-1,6-diazanaphthalene; 2-Chloro[1,6]naphthyridine; 2-Chloro-1,6-naphthyridine (CAS 23616-33-3); 2-Cl-1,6-Naphthyridine |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at room temperature (15-25°C). Keep away from strong oxidizing agents and strong bases.
